Romanian EP Conference

As part of its commitment to mission, Evangelical Press organises a number of conferences in eastern Europe. One such took place in October in the impressive college chapel of the Baptist University in Oradea.

Oradea is Romania’s tenth city, situated on its border with Hungary. The university springs from the work of the large Emanuel Baptist Church.

Around 140 students and pastors attended. The main speakers were EP authors Phil Arthur (Lancaster), who expounded passages from Colossians, and Gary Brady (Childs Hill), who tackled Wisdom literature – Proverbs, Ecclesiastes and Song of Songs. Translation was provided by two professors from the university, Corneliu Simut and Dan Boticca. From the Romanian end the conference was organised by Dinu Moga, managing director of Editura Faclia. The whole thing was warmly introduced by the senior pastor of Emanuel and president of the university, Dr Paul Negrut. It closed with a striking sermon on the work of the ministry from Ecclesiastes 10:8-9 by university dean, Dorin Hnatiuc.

John Rubens preached at Emanuel on Sunday evening, having preached elsewhere in the morning. Phil Arthur and Gary Brady preached at two smaller churches in the city, alternating morning and evening.
